Transaction 3c0214520c92c419dfb02ebfb2aba676f574e5a012e584713f77a4f5b3f0f566

1 Input
1 Outputs
  • 3c0214520c92c419dfb02ebfb2aba676f574e5a012e584713f77a4f5b3f0f566:0
  • value  2985310
    address  36wsPUXBSjgdwDzx7pZzEBRJxnRB7SUDfS